Webb23 apr. 2012 · Figure 169. Graph. Linear T-Z curve obtained using Randolph and Wroth (1978). The value selected for r m has a large influence on the resulting pile settlement. A recent study by Guo and Randolph (1999) used finite element and fast Lagrangian analysis of continua (FLAC) analyses to determine the value of r m more precisely.
